source: spip-zone/_squelettes_/escal/branche_V3/formulaires/contact.html @ 107493

Last change on this file since 107493 was 107493, checked in by jcvilleneuve@…, 22 months ago

Escal V3 : correction css pour la page contact pour supprimer un bouton radio à volonté avec une simple règle css

File size: 7.0 KB
Line 
1[<p class="reponse_formulaire reponse_formulaire_erreur"><span class="alerte1">(#ENV*{message_erreur})</span></p>]
2[<p class="reponse_formulaire reponse_formulaire_ok">(#ENV*{message_ok})</p>]
3<BOUCLE_editable(CONDITION){si #ENV{editable}|oui}>
4<form action='#ENV{action}' method='post'> 
5    #ACTION_FORMULAIRE{#ENV{action}}   
6    <ul id="item">
7        <li>
8            <label>
9                <:escal:contact_nom:> *
10                [<span class="alerte">(#ENV**{erreurs}|table_valeur{nom})</span>]
11            </label>
12            <input type="text" name="nom" size="30" value="#ENV{nom}" />
13        </li>
14        <li>
15            <label>
16                <:escal:contact_prenom:> *
17                [<span class="alerte">(#ENV**{erreurs}|table_valeur{prenom})</span>]
18            </label>
19            <input type="text" name="prenom" value="#ENV{prenom}" size="30" />
20        </li>
21       
22        [(#CONFIG{escal/config/contactmail}|=={non}|non)
23            <li>
24                <label>
25                    <:escal:contact_mail:> *
26                    [<span class="alerte">(#ENV**{erreurs}|table_valeur{email})</span>]
27                </label>
28                <input type="text" name="email" value="#ENV{email}" size="30" />
29            </li>
30        ]
31
32
33        [(#CONFIG{escal/config/champsup1}|=={oui}|oui)
34            <li>
35                <label>[(#CONFIG{escal/config/titrechampsup1}|_T_ou_typo)][(#CONFIG{escal/config/champsup1oblig}|=={oui}|oui)*]
36                [<span class="alerte">(#ENV**{erreurs}|table_valeur{champsup1})</span>]
37                </label>
38                <input type="text" name="champsup1" value="#ENV{champsup1}" size="30" />
39            </li>
40        ]
41
42
43        [(#CONFIG{escal/config/champsup2}|=={oui}|oui)
44            <li>
45                <label>[(#CONFIG{escal/config/titrechampsup2}|_T_ou_typo)][(#CONFIG{escal/config/champsup2oblig}|=={oui}|oui)*]
46                [<span class="alerte">(#ENV**{erreurs}|table_valeur{champsup2})</span>]
47                </label>
48                <input type="text" name="champsup2" value="#ENV{champsup2}" size="30" />
49            </li>
50         ]
51
52
53
54        [(#CONFIG{escal/config/radio}|=={oui}|oui)
55            <li><:escal:contact_motif:> [(#CONFIG{escal/config/radiooblig}|=={oui}|oui)*]
56            [<span class="alerte">(#ENV**{erreurs}|table_valeur{sujet})</span>]
57              <ul>
58                <li class="radio radio1">
59                <input type="radio" name="sujet" value="<:escal:contact_motif1:>"  size="30" [(#ENV{sujet}|=={<:escal:contact_motif1:>}|oui)checked] />
60                <label class="contact-radio" for="sujet1"><:escal:contact_motif1:></label>
61                </li>
62                <li class="radio radio2">
63                <input type="radio" name="sujet" value="<:escal:contact_motif2:>"  size="30" [(#ENV{sujet}|=={<:escal:contact_motif2:>}|oui)checked] />
64                <label class="contact-radio" for="sujet2"><:escal:contact_motif2:></label>
65                </li>
66                <li class="radio radio3">
67                <input type="radio" name="sujet" value="<:escal:contact_motif3:>"  size="30" [(#ENV{sujet}|=={<:escal:contact_motif3:>}|oui)checked] />
68                <label class="contact-radio" for="sujet3"><:escal:contact_motif3:></label>
69                </li>
70                <li class="radio radio4">
71                <input type="radio" name="sujet" value="<:escal:contact_motif4:>"  size="30" [(#ENV{sujet}|=={<:escal:contact_motif4:>}|oui)checked] />
72                <label class="contact-radio" for="sujet4"><:escal:contact_motif4:></label>
73                </li>
74                <li class="radio radio5">
75                <input type="radio" name="sujet" value="<:escal:contact_motif5:>"  size="30" [(#ENV{sujet}|=={<:escal:contact_motif5:>}|oui)checked] />
76                <label class="contact-radio" for="sujet5"><:escal:contact_motif5:></label>
77                </li>
78              </ul>
79            </li>
80        ]
81       
82        <li id="checkbox">[(#CONFIG{escal/config/titrecheckbox}|oui)
83          <br />[(#CONFIG{escal/config/titrecheckbox}|_T_ou_typo)][(#CONFIG{escal/config/checkboxoblig}|=={oui}|oui)*][<span class="alerte">(#ENV**{erreurs}|table_valeur{checkbox})</span>]<br />]
84
85        [(#CONFIG{escal/config/checkboxliste}|=={liste}|oui)<ul><li>]
86       
87        [(#CONFIG{escal/config/checkbox1}|?{' ',''})
88            <input type="checkbox" name="checkbox\[\]" value="[(#CONFIG{escal/config/checkbox1}|_T_ou_typo)]" [(#ENV{checkbox}|find{[(#CONFIG{escal/config/checkbox1}|_T_ou_typo)]}|oui)checked] />[(#CONFIG{escal/config/checkbox1}|_T_ou_typo)]
89        ]
90
91        [(#CONFIG{escal/config/checkboxliste}|=={liste}|oui)</li><li>]
92
93        [(#CONFIG{escal/config/checkbox2}|?{' ',''})
94            <input type="checkbox" name="checkbox\[\]" value="[(#CONFIG{escal/config/checkbox2}|_T_ou_typo)]" [(#ENV{checkbox}|find{[(#CONFIG{escal/config/checkbox2}|_T_ou_typo)]}|oui)checked] />[(#CONFIG{escal/config/checkbox2}|_T_ou_typo)]
95        ]
96
97        [(#CONFIG{escal/config/checkboxliste}|=={liste}|oui)</li><li>]
98
99        [(#CONFIG{escal/config/checkbox3}|?{' ',''})
100            <input type="checkbox" name="checkbox\[\]" value="[(#CONFIG{escal/config/checkbox3}|_T_ou_typo)]" [(#ENV{checkbox}|find{[(#CONFIG{escal/config/checkbox3}|_T_ou_typo)]}|oui)checked] />[(#CONFIG{escal/config/checkbox3}|_T_ou_typo)]
101        ]
102
103        [(#CONFIG{escal/config/checkboxliste}|=={liste}|oui)</li><li>]
104
105        [(#CONFIG{escal/config/checkbox4}|?{' ',''})
106            <input type="checkbox" name="checkbox\[\]" value="[(#CONFIG{escal/config/checkbox4}|_T_ou_typo)]" [(#ENV{checkbox}|find{[(#CONFIG{escal/config/checkbox4}|_T_ou_typo)]}|oui)checked] />[(#CONFIG{escal/config/checkbox4}|_T_ou_typo)]
107        ]
108
109        [(#CONFIG{escal/config/checkboxliste}|=={liste}|oui)</li><li>]
110
111        [(#CONFIG{escal/config/checkbox5}|?{' ',''})
112            <input type="checkbox" name="checkbox\[\]" value="[(#CONFIG{escal/config/checkbox5}|_T_ou_typo)]" [(#ENV{checkbox}|find{[(#CONFIG{escal/config/checkbox5}|_T_ou_typo)]}|oui)checked] />[(#CONFIG{escal/config/checkbox5}|_T_ou_typo)]
113        ]
114
115        [(#CONFIG{escal/config/checkboxliste}|=={liste}|oui)</li></ul>]
116
117        </li>
118        <li style="display:none;">
119            N'entrez rien dans ce champ *
120            <input type="text" name="Antispam" value="#ENV{Antispam}" size="30" />
121        </li>
122        <li>
123            <label style="width:100%" ><:escal:contact_message:> *[<span class="alerte">(#ENV**{erreurs}|table_valeur{message})</span>]
124            <br /><span class="interdit"><:escal:contact_interdit:>[]%~#`$&|}{^>< </span>
125            </label>
126        </li>
127        <li>
128            <textarea name="message" rows="10" cols="35" style="background-color:#ffffff">[(#ENV{message})]</textarea>
129        </li>
130        <li>
131            <input id="envoi" type="submit" name="Submit" value="<:escal:contact_envoyer:>" alt="Envoi"  title="Envoi de votre message" />
132        </li>
133    </ul>
134</form> 
135</BOUCLE_editable>
Note: See TracBrowser for help on using the repository browser.